After being rebuilt for the time64 transition, reapr
depends on both libtabixpp0 and libtabixpp0t64. As a
result it is uninstallable on architectures that are undergoing
the time64 transition (armel, armhf and some debian-ports
architectures).

Ubuntu has already fixed this issue by removing the hardcoded
dependency on libtabixpp0.
